Hi all!
Been looking for a new smoker.
After all my research and my sub $500 budget, here are my final two.
I would like your opinion to help finalize my purchase.

Im gonna get an Oklahoma Joe.
Do I get the Highland or the Longhorn?

Highland
$288 at Walmart

Longhorn
$386 at Lowes.
(12 mths intrest free includes 10% off for new cc acct)

So is the bigger size worth the extra $98?

Im just a weekend bbq guy.

Thanks for your opinion and help!

The highland will handle your backyard bbq with no problem.

I purchased one a couple of weeks a go, fit a finish very good.

If you are new to stick burners do a little research, and follow the directions on seasoning your new cooker.

Have fun.

I don't know what your specific needs are...who and how many you cook for, etc...but in the past, lots of folks around here have said "I wish I had the bigger one".  If it were me, and the larger unit was within my budget, that's what I'd get.

Just my 2 cents...
